Kelly Palumbo, CPA has extensive work experience in various financial roles. Kelly is currently the Corporate Vice President, Finance, and Corporate Controller at Charles River Laboratories since July 2023. Prior to that, they had a long tenure at Johnson & Johnson, where they held significant positions such as Vice President Finance, Global Transformation and Talent Strategies, Senior Finance Director, U.S. Beauty, Finance Director, Pharm R&D, and Finance Director, Mergers & Acquisitions. Kelly also worked as a Plant Controller and Finance Manager at J&J. Before joining Johnson & Johnson, Kelly worked as a Consultant at Conley Morgan and as a Senior Associate at PwC. Kelly started their career as an intern at PricewaterhouseCoopers. Kelly's expertise lies in finance, strategic planning, workforce strategy, mergers & acquisitions, and pharmaceutical and biologics manufacturing.
Kelly Palumbo, CPA, earned a Bachelor's degree in Accounting from Penn State University, where they attended from 1992 to 1996. In May 1997, Kelly obtained the CPA certification, although the institution from which they received it is unspecified. Kelly later pursued further education and obtained a Master of Business Administration (MBA) from Villanova University, attending from 2003 to 2007. Charles River Laboratories International, Inc. is an early-stage contract research company. The Company is engaged in laboratory animal medicine and science (research model technologies) and develop a portfolio of discovery and safety assessment services, both good laboratory practice (GLP) and non-GLP, which supports its clients from target identification through non-clinical development. The Company operates in three segments: Research Models and Services (RMS), Discovery and Safety Assessment (DSA), and Manufacturing Support (Manufacturing). The RMS segment includes Research Models and Research Model Services. The DSA segment includes Discovery Services and Safety Assessment. The Manufacturing segment includes Microbial Solutions, Avian, Biologics and Contract Manufacturing. The Company also provides a suite of products and services to support the Company's clients' manufacturing activities.
